Gabriel Hsieh has been competing for 3 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 7.65, set at Bay Area Speedcubin' 68 - Belmont 2025, puts him in the top 2.2%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 129th in Chinese Taipei. Until July 2008, no official 3×3 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 6 competitions since June 2023, he has put 130 official solves on the record across five events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 15% around a typical one; 88%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ds hold a tighter spread. His 3×3 best has come down from 12.20 in June 2023 to 7.65, a 37% improvement. Gabriel has entered six competitions, more competitions than 86%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
